My Buying Guides on Li Ion Battery 100ah
1. Understand What I Need the Battery For
When I look for a Li Ion Battery 100Ah, the first thing I consider is how I plan to use it. For example, I think about whether I need it for solar storage, an RV, a boat, backup power, or off-grid living. My daily power needs help me decide if 100Ah is enough or if I should go for a larger setup.
2. Check the Battery Voltage
I always make sure I know the voltage of the battery before buying. A 100Ah battery can come in different voltages like 12V, 24V, or even higher. For me, the voltage has to match my system, inverter, and charger so everything works properly.
3. Look at the Real Capacity and Usable Energy
I don’t just focus on the “100Ah” label. I also check the usable energy in watt-hours. A 12V 100Ah battery usually gives around 1,280Wh of energy, but I still verify the actual usable capacity because some batteries perform better than others.
4. Prefer LiFePO4 for Better Safety and Life
When I shop for lithium batteries, I usually prefer LiFePO4 because it is safer, more stable, and lasts longer than many other lithium types. For me, cycle life matters a lot because I want the battery to last for years without losing performance quickly.
5. Review the Battery Management System (BMS)
I always check if the battery has a good BMS. This protects against overcharging, over-discharging, overheating, and short circuits. In my experience, a strong BMS gives me peace of mind and helps the battery run more reliably.
6. Consider Charging Speed and Compatibility
I make sure the battery can be charged with my existing charger, solar controller, or alternator system. Some batteries support faster charging, which is useful when I need power back quickly. I also check if the charging profile matches lithium requirements.
7. Compare Weight and Size
One of the reasons I choose lithium batteries is the lighter weight compared to lead-acid batteries. Still, I check the exact dimensions and weight to be sure it fits my space, especially if I’m using it in a camper, marine setup, or battery box.
8. Check Cycle Life and Warranty
I pay close attention to cycle life because it tells me how long the battery may last. A battery with a higher cycle count usually gives better value over time. I also look at the warranty, since a longer warranty often shows the brand has confidence in its product.
9. Look at Brand Reputation and Reviews
Before I buy, I read customer reviews and check the brand’s reputation. I want to know if other users had good results with performance, support, and durability. For me, a trusted brand is worth paying a little extra for.
10. Balance Price with Long-Term Value
I don’t choose the cheapest battery automatically. Instead, I compare price with features, warranty, safety, and lifespan. In my experience, a slightly more expensive battery often saves money in the long run because it lasts longer and performs better.
